The contract involves the supply of general freshwater wetland mitigation credits to support projects that require compliance with established mitigation ratios and functional replacement standards, without the need for specific wetland classification. These credits are intended to offset environmental impacts from development activities by ensuring the restoration, creation, or enhancement of wetland functions equivalent to those lost, with a focus on maintaining ecological balance in freshwater systems across Florida. The work is structured as a subcontract under the Florida Department of Transportation, with procurement governed under NAICS code 541620, which pertains to environmental consulting services. Bidders must submit proposals by August 6, 2026, following the posting date of June 30, 2026, and are expected to demonstrate capacity to deliver credits that meet state and federal regulatory standards for wetland mitigation. The place of performance and organization type are not specified, indicating flexibility in credit sourcing as long as compliance with functional equivalence and mitigation ratios is maintained. Contractors will need to coordinate with regulatory frameworks to verify credit validity and ensure long-term stewardship of mitigated wetland sites.
